The Goff Middle School Science Olympiad team placed 2nd in the Capital District at the Regional Championships on February 10, qualifying for the New York State Finals on April 4-5. Goff earned 46 medals, including 8 Gold, 12 Silver, 11 Bronze, and 15 4th & 5th place in the 23 events that were run.

The team competed at the prestigious Harvard competition on February 2. Luca Lombardi and Soham Shah received a Silver Medal for their amazing Mission Possible which is a Rube-Goldberg device. Their teammates Dominic Cunningham and Neil Gada had an impressive 4th place finish in the same event.
